Your mission
As Product Owner for our simulator product you will translate complex stakeholder needs into clear product requirements and agile execution helping deliver a simulation platform that supports validation testing training and mission readiness for embedded robotics and unmanned systems.The work is challenging mission-driven and grounded in real operational needs.
Responsibilities
Support and drive the product roadmap for the simulator product and related software-driven systems
Contribute to requirement engineering activities across product engineering and stakeholder interfaces
Capture structure prioritize and maintain product and system requirements throughout the development lifecycle
Translate customer user and operational needs into actionable product specifications and development goals
Work closely with simulation software embedded robotics test and hardware teams to ensure requirements are feasible clear and traceable
Support agile software development processes across cross-functional engineering teams
Manage and prioritize the product backlog in alignment with company objectives and technical constraints
Define user stories acceptance criteria and release priorities with clear technical relevance
Coordinate sprint planning backlog refinement sprint reviews and retrospective activities with engineering teams
Facilitate agile ceremonies and help maintain an effective Scrum-based development rhythm
Support the team in removing blockers improving collaboration and maintaining delivery focus
Promote transparency ownership and continuous improvement across the development process
Support validation verification and product acceptance by ensuring requirements are testable and measurable
Help align internal stakeholders across engineering business operations and leadership
Monitor product progress delivery risks and dependencies and support mitigation activities
Support field feedback loops and convert operational learnings into product improvements
Produce structured documentation for product requirements priorities decisions and release planning
Work with engineering teams developing simulation environments for software validation test and mission preparation
Support requirement definition for simulation use cases such as SIL HIL and system validation workflows
Qualifications
A university degree in Software Engineering Computer Science Robotics Aerospace Engineering Mechanical Engineering Automotive Engineering Physics or a related field
Experience as a Product Owner Junior Product Owner Project Engineer Systems Engineer Scrum Master or similar role in a technical environment
Experience with simulator development simulation products or physics-based engineering tools.
Experience in requirement engineering and agile software development
Good understanding of Scrum processes and agile team facilitation
Good technical understanding of software products and engineering development workflows
Experience working with cross-functional teams involving software simulation embedded or systems engineering
Ability to translate operational and technical needs into structured requirements and product decisions
Understanding of backlog management user stories acceptance criteria definition and sprint planning
Ability to facilitate agile ceremonies track progress and support delivery execution
Strong communication coordination and stakeholder management skills
Structured analytical thinking and practical problem-solving ability
Ability to balance product priorities with technical constraints and delivery realities
Nice to Have
Good understanding of simulation-driven development in robotics unmanned systems embedded systems or automotive domains
Understanding of SIL HIL testing and validation workflows
Experience in robotics unmanned systems automotive aerospace or similar engineering domains
Familiarity with requirement traceability change management and verification workflows
Experience with embedded systems or software-driven technical products
Experience acting in a hybrid Product Owner and Scrum Master role
Knowledge of Scrum metrics agile delivery tracking and team process improvement
Knowledge of ROS2 NVIDIA Isaac Sim Gazebo AirSim PX4 SITL ArduPilot SITL or similar tools is a plus
Understanding of physics engines sensor simulation or system-level validation is an advantage
Experience in regulated safety-critical or mission-critical engineering environments is a plus
